There is nothing more frustrating than a chatty class, especially when students are NOT chatting in the target language. As World Language teachers, we put so much effort and intention to stay in the target language, but chatty classes make this goal more difficult. You and I know that our students need to listen in order to acquire the language, but can they acquire if they are talking all the time? I don’t think so.
So, if you’re facing this challenge, this episode is for you.
Today, I will share with you 5 strategies (and a big bonus) I use in class to have my students listen with intention. But, I need to make a big disclaimer before I do. I also have chatty classes every year. My classes are not perfect, I’m not perfect, and my students are not perfect. So, if you’re ready for a real conversation about this topic, join me today.
